In Vancouver, Washington today and tomorrow you can find an indoor art market doing just that. Supporting local artist the Uniquely You Event Venue is hosting and indoor market on February 3rd 2pm to 8 pm and on February 4th 10 am to 4pm.
During the market there will be a raffle for $200 and wonderful artists showcasing their art. One of those artists is Pamela Grant. Pam is a registered nurse who started painting and artwork just before the COVID-19 pandemic hit. In the last few years Pam created many amazing art pieces and participated in many art shows. Pam’s paintings reflect amazing creativity and beauty. Her flow art will spike your imagination. Pam also creates prints, jewelry, and small gifts from resin. Her creativity is beautiful and her artworks brings out the joy she puts into her paintings and small craft.
You can find Pam with many other wonderful local artists at the Uniquely You Event Venue today and tomorrow.
The Uniquely You Event Venue is located in 903 Washington Street, Vancouver, WA 98660.
